The Cook Islands 5 Dollars “Kiev Pechersk Lavra” silver coin 2009 is a remarkable commemorative issue dedicated to one of the spiritual and architectural treasures included in the “12 Wonders of Ukraine.” Struck in fine silver with a proof finish, this coin honors the historic Kyiv Pechersk Lavra, a UNESCO World Heritage monastery complex renowned for its golden domes and sacred legacy.
The reverse presents a detailed panoramic composition of the Lavra rising above stylized clouds. Intricate architectural elements fill the scene: towering bell tower, cathedral domes crowned with crosses, monastery walls, chapels, and sacred buildings rendered in fine relief. Above the skyline appear haloed religious figures in traditional iconographic style, symbolizing the monastery’s spiritual heritage. The inscriptions in Ukrainian encircle the design, including the title “12 Wonders of Ukraine,” while the date 2009 is placed below.
The obverse features the right-facing portrait of Queen Elizabeth II with the inscriptions “ELIZABETH II,” “COOK ISLANDS,” and the denomination “5 DOLLARS.” The mirrored proof fields beautifully contrast with the frosted architectural relief, emphasizing every dome, cross, and cloud detail.
